| discoverer or inventor | Georges Urbain |
|---|---|
| location of discovery | France |
| time of discovery or invention | 1907 |
| etymology | Named for the ancient name of Paris, Lutecia. |
| pronunciation | loo-TEE-shi-em (English) |
